What is Airtel Data?

Airtel Data refers to the mobile internet data service provided by Airtel, a major telecommunications company. This data lets you access the world of the internet on your phone, tablet, or other supported devices.

Benefits of Using Airtel Data:

  • Connectivity: The biggest advantage is staying connected and accessing information anytime, anywhere.
  • Entertainment: Stream movies, music, and your favorite videos online.
  • Communication: Video chat with loved ones, use social media apps, and stay in touch with email.
  • Work & Education: Access online work tools, conduct research, and attend online classes.
  • Convenience: Download apps, browse the web, and access online services on the go.
  • Bundles & Plans: Airtel offers various data packages tailored to your needs and budget.

Limitations of Airtel Data:

  • Data Costs: Using data can consume your data allowance quickly, leading to extra charges if you exceed your plan.
  • Network Coverage: While Airtel has extensive coverage, network strength can vary depending on your location.
  • Speed Fluctuations: Data speeds can be affected by network congestion or your device’s capabilities.
  • Data Security: Be cautious about public Wi-Fi networks, as they may not be secure. Always use a VPN for added protection.
  • Data Usage Tracking: Airtel tracks your data usage, so be mindful of your consumption.

How to Use Airtel Data Effectively:

  • Choose the Right Plan: Select a data plan that suits your internet usage habits.
  • Track Your Data Usage: Monitor your data consumption to avoid surprises on your bill.
  • Optimize Your Settings: Adjust your device settings to reduce data usage, such as disabling automatic downloads and background app refresh.
  • Use Wi-Fi When Available: Connect to free Wi-Fi networks whenever possible to conserve your data.
  • Download Content Wisely: When downloading large files, do it when you have a stable Wi-Fi connection.
  • Be Aware of Data-Hungry Apps: Apps like video streaming services can consume a lot of data.
  • Use Data-Saving Apps: Several apps can compress data or block unnecessary data usage.
  • Contact Airtel Support: If you have questions or issues with your data plan or connection, reach out to Airtel’s customer support.

The main post offices in each region in Nigeria have postal codes ending in 0001. The lowest postal code is 100001 and the highest with a special code is 982112.

NIPOST or Nigerian Postal Service is a company owned and operated by the government of this country. The country has a total of more than 5000 post offices spread throughout the region. Find the correct ZIP (Zone Improvement Plan) code or Postal Code for the postal address you need.
